Pure silver fabric is crafted from threads woven with real silver, giving it a distinct look and advantageous qualities. While metallic fabrics have been prevalent in fashion, the utility and benefits of pure silver fabric set it apart. This innovative material not only boasts a stunning luster but also provides antibacterial and antiviral properties, making it a prime candidate for everyday wear in an increasingly health-conscious world.
One of the most compelling arguments for pure silver fabric lies in its health benefits. Research has shown that silver possesses natural antimicrobial properties, which can inhibit the growth of bacteria and fungi on textiles. This means that clothing made from pure silver fabric can be an excellent option for those with sensitive skin or allergies. Imagine a wardrobe that feels fresh and clean for longer time periods, drastically reducing the need for frequent washing and thus extending the lifespan of the garments. In a society increasingly concerned with hygiene, pure silver fabric could soon become a staple in our closets.
